Nikon’s new 400mm f/2.8 for Z-mount weighs in at a substantial 6.5 pounds, but that’s nearly two full pounds lighter than the current Nikon 400mm f/2.8 AF-S ED VR version intended for use with DSLRs.

The 400mm F2.8 turns into a 560mm F4 with the flick of a switch, and you can opt to add an external TC-1.4x or TC-2x to further extend its reach, as long as 784mm F5.6 or 1,120mm F8, respectively.
